What is the Adult Developmental Services Reportable Event Form?

The Adult Developmental Services Reportable Event Form is a critical document designed to ensure the safety and dignity of adults with an intellectual disability or autism. This form serves to document events that may adversely impact the individual’s welfare, rights, or overall safety.
It is crucial to maintain accurate documentation of respective incidents as this form highlights significant events that require reporting. Events typically necessitating documentation include any abuse, neglect, or detrimental situations encountered by individuals under the care of healthcare professionals.

Key Features of the Adult Developmental Services Reportable Event Form

The Adult Developmental Services Reportable Event Form encompasses various user-friendly features that aid in accurate and efficient documentation. It consists of specific sections detailing identifying information, event particulars, and the information of the reporter or filer.
  • Sections for 'Client First Name' and 'Social Security Number' are included.
  • The form requires essential signatures from both the reporter and the filer to validate the submission.

Enhancing Your Report with Additional Documentation

Supporting documentation can significantly enhance the credibility of submissions accompanying the Adult Developmental Services Reportable Event Form. Additionally, incorporating relevant materials such as incident reports or witness statements provides further context to the submitted events.
Organizing and submitting additional documentation alongside the main form can improve the thoroughness of your report and facilitate a faster review process by authorities.
